Nice collection of VF750's Baz, I've still got just one, 83 model that's bone stock including a replacement factory exhaust my brother bought for it after the original rusted out.
They have a very unique sound and are very smooth with the V4 motor.

My son's 71 Triumph mismatch came home from Oregon looking like this
http://forums.pelicanparts.com/uploa...1733853116.JPG

It was originally a Trophy model that had been rebuilt into about 3 colors of red, a horrendous rear fender and oddly painted front fender.
http://forums.pelicanparts.com/uploa...1733853116.jpg

After getting it running in its mis-matched state I asked my son what he imagined as a finished bike.
Black on black and a more Bonneville-ish design is what was settled on
http://forums.pelicanparts.com/uploa...1733853116.JPG

http://forums.pelicanparts.com/uploa...1733853116.JPG

I'm pleased with it, he decided to leave it here rather than taking it down to LA where he's living with me as a care taker.

The difference between the V45 and this old Brit bike are night and day- left side shift vs right, kick start vs electric, disc vs drum etc... however, The Triumph is more comfortable, loud and gets more thumbs up out on the road.
